Dendrobium chrysotoxum

Dendrobium chrysotoxum (golden-bow dendrobium or fried-egg orchid) is a widely cultivated species of orchid.

It is native to Southeast Asia, growing naturally in Myanmar, Bhutan, Yunnan, China, Manipur, Assam, India, Bangladesh, Andaman Islands, Laos, Nepal, Thailand, and Vietnam.
